Hon'ble Shri Deepak Gupta, Chief Justice Order on Board 24/06/2016 1.
The petitioner husband by means of this petition submits that number of cases are pending between them, numbered as (i) Case No.154 of 2014 (ii) Case No.54-A of 2014 (iii) Case No. 1832 of 2015. He has prayed that all the cases be transferred to one Court.
2.
The husband filed a petition under Section 9 of the Hindu Marriage Act as Case No.154 of 2014 pending in the Court of Chief Family Court, Raipur. The wife filed a petition for divorce numbered as Case No. 54-A of 2012 under Section 13(i) (ia) of the Hindu Marriage Act pending in the Court of Family Court, JanjgirChampa. The wife has also filed as petition as Case No. 1832 of 2015 under Section 12 of the Domestic Violence Act pending in the Court of Judicial Magistrate First Class, Raigarh.
3.
Learned Counsel for both the parties have agreed that all the cases may be sent to one station. Though the husband wants the cases to be transferred to
Raipur but Learned Counsel for wife has objection to the same and submits that the case be transferred to Bilaspur.
4.
It is not in dispute that the Petitioner-husband is actually serving as Professor in a private college at Bilaspur itself. Therefore, in the interest of justice, Case No.154 of 2014 and Case No.54-A of 2014 are transferred to the Family Court, Bilaspur and Case No. 1832 of 2015 be transferred to the Court of any Judicial Magistrate First Class, at Bilaspur. 5.
Both the parties are directed to appear before the Family Court, Bilaspur on 23.7.2016. They shall also appear before the Chief Judicial Magistrate, Bilaspur on the same date. The Chief Judicial Magistrate shall fix a date for their appearance in the Court of the Magistrate to which the case is assigned by the Chief Judicial Magistrate.
